服务器为什么老是崩溃呢
-
服务器崩溃是一种常见的问题,可能由多种因素引起。以下是一些可能的原因和解决方法。
1.硬件故障:服务器硬件故障是常见的崩溃原因之一。例如,电源故障、内存故障、硬盘故障等都可能导致服务器崩溃。解决方法是检查硬件设备并修复或更换有问题的部件。
2.过载:服务器承载的任务过多,超过了其处理能力。这可能导致服务器崩溃或变得响应缓慢。解决方法包括优化服务器配置、增加服务器性能、限制并发连接等。
3.软件错误:服务器上运行的软件可能存在错误或异常情况,导致服务器崩溃。这可能与操作系统、应用程序或其他软件组件有关。解决方法是及时更新软件版本、修复程序错误、确保软件组件的兼容性等。
4.网络问题:网络连接的不稳定或中断也可能导致服务器崩溃。这可能是由于网络设备故障、网络拥塞、攻击等原因引起的。解决方法包括检查网络设备、优化网络配置、加强网络安全等。
5.不当的配置:错误的服务器配置可能导致崩溃。例如,错误的参数设置、不合理的资源分配等都可能导致服务器性能下降甚至崩溃。解决方法是进行服务器配置的审查和调整,确保配置符合最佳实践。
6.安全漏洞:服务器被攻击也可能导致崩溃。例如,恶意软件、拒绝服务攻击等都可以破坏服务器的正常运行。解决方法包括加强服务器的安全性、及时更新安全补丁、使用防火墙等。
总之,服务器崩溃的原因可能多种多样,解决方法也因情况而异。对于企业或个人使用的服务器,及时监控和维护是预防崩溃的重要措施之一。如果崩溃问题无法自行解决,建议寻求专业人员的帮助。
1年前 -
服务器崩溃可能由多种原因引起。以下是导致服务器崩溃的一些常见问题:
-
硬件故障:服务器硬件的故障是导致服务器崩溃的一个主要原因。如硬盘故障、电源问题、内存错误或过热等。这些问题可能导致服务器无法正常运行,并最终崩溃。
-
软件问题:服务器上运行的软件也可能出现问题,导致服务器崩溃。例如,程序错误、内存泄漏、过度使用系统资源或不兼容的软件组件等。这些问题会导致服务器的性能下降,甚至引发系统崩溃。
-
网络问题:网络问题也可能导致服务器崩溃。例如,网络连接中断、网络带宽限制、DDoS 攻击或网络设备故障等。这些问题可能导致服务器无法与其他系统或用户进行通信,从而导致崩溃。
-
配置错误:服务器的错误配置也可能导致崩溃。例如,不正确的操作系统设置、错误的文件权限、错误的网络配置或不合理的服务器资源分配等。这些配置错误可能导致服务器无法正常运行,进而导致崩溃。
-
资源枯竭:服务器资源的枯竭也可能导致崩溃。服务器资源包括处理器、内存、磁盘空间、网络带宽等。当服务器的资源超负荷或完全耗尽时,服务器可能会崩溃。
为了减少服务器崩溃的风险,以下措施可能有助于提高服务器的稳定性:
-
定期维护和检查服务器硬件,确保其正常运行。这包括检查硬盘健康状态、清理服务器内部、检查电源供应和散热等。
-
定期更新和升级服务器上运行的软件和操作系统,以修复可能的漏洞和错误。保持软件和操作系统的最新版本可以提高服务器的安全性和稳定性。
-
实施合适的网络安全措施,例如防火墙和入侵检测系统,以保护服务器免受网络攻击。合理配置网络设备,确保网络连接的稳定性。
-
配置服务器资源合理分配,根据实际需求进行调整。监控服务器资源使用情况,及时处理资源紧缺问题,以避免资源耗尽导致崩溃。
-
定期备份服务器数据,以防止数据丢失和恢复服务器故障时的快速恢复。
总而言之,服务器崩溃的原因多种多样,通过定期维护、合理配置和监控可降低服务器崩溃的风险,并提高服务器的稳定性和可用性。
1年前 -
-
服务器崩溃可能由多种原因引起,包括硬件故障、软件错误、网络问题等。下面将从多个角度介绍可能导致服务器崩溃的原因,并提供相应的解决方法。
一、硬件故障
-
电源问题:服务器由于电源故障或电流浮动导致崩溃。解决方法:检查电源插头是否接触良好,是否符合服务器的功率需求;购买稳定可靠的电源设备,使用UPS以防止电压波动等。
-
冷却系统故障:服务器过热可能导致崩溃。解决方法:确保服务器工作环境通风良好,检查散热器、风扇是否正常运转,定期清洁服务器内部。
-
硬件损坏:服务器硬件设备出现问题,例如内存条、硬盘、CPU等故障。解决方法:定期检查硬件设备健康状况,及时更换故障部件;在服务器崩溃后,通过检查错误日志和硬件测试工具来确定具体的硬件故障。
二、软件错误
-
操作系统问题:可能是操作系统版本不兼容、内核错误、文件系统损坏等原因导致服务器崩溃。解决方法:确保使用的操作系统版本与硬件兼容,安装最新的补丁和更新;定期检查和修复文件系统错误。
-
第三方应用程序:某些应用程序可能存在Bug或者占用过多系统资源导致服务器崩溃。解决方法:确保在服务器上安装和使用的应用程序是最新版本;使用系统监控工具跟踪和诊断导致崩溃的应用程序。
-
配置错误:例如错误的网络设置、不稳定的硬件驱动程序、错误的服务配置等都可能导致服务器崩溃。解决方法:仔细配置服务器各项服务和网络设置;定期检查并更新硬件驱动程序。
三、网络问题
-
带宽不足:服务器上运行的应用程序或服务过多或者网络流量激增时,可能导致带宽不足,进而导致服务器崩溃。解决方法:增加带宽,确保服务器能够处理更多的请求。
-
网络攻击:恶意攻击者利用DDoS、DDoS、SQL注入等手段攻击服务器,导致服务器无法正常工作。解决方法:配置防火墙、入侵检测系统等来保护服务器免受网络攻击。
四、其他问题
-
资源限制:服务器资源不足,例如内存、存储空间等,可能导致服务器崩溃。解决方法:提前规划好服务器的硬件配置,确保资源足够用。
-
日志过量:服务器日志文件过大可能导致磁盘空间不足,进而影响服务器正常运行。解决方法:定期清理无用的日志文件,或者将日志文件转移到其他存储设备。
综上所述,服务器崩溃可能由硬件故障、软件错误、网络问题等多种原因造成。为了避免服务器崩溃,需要定期维护服务器硬件设备、更新软件和补丁、正确配置服务器和网络、强化安全防护等。同时,定期备份数据以防止数据丢失,并及时检查和解决问题以确保服务器的稳定运行。
1年前 -